Career Path

The Global Certificate in Music Licensing: Calculation & Distribution program prepares students for various roles in the UK's growing music licensing industry. This 3D pie chart highlights the distribution of opportunities in this field, using the latest job market trends. Music Licensing Specialists represent the largest segment, accounting for 50% of available positions. These professionals facilitate the process of obtaining licenses for music usage in various media, such as films, TV shows, and commercials. Their expertise in copyright law, negotiation, and communication is highly sought after in the industry. Data Analysts in the music sector account for 30% of available roles. Their primary responsibilities include managing and interpreting large datasets related to music royalties, consumption, and trends. This information enables record labels, publishers, and streaming platforms to make data-driven decisions and optimize their strategies. Royalty Accounting Managers take up the remaining 20% of available positions. They manage the financial aspect of music royalties, ensuring accurate calculations and distributions to artists and rights holders. These professionals need a strong understanding of accounting principles, music licensing, and copyright law. These roles are essential for the smooth operation and growth of the music industry, as they help navigate the complex landscape of music licensing, data management, and financial administration. As the demand for music content continues to rise, so does the need for skilled professionals in these areas.
